Eagle Nest Golf Club opened in 1971 and has hosted hundreds of thousands of golfers since. The beautiful Gene Hamm designed golf course is an 18-hole Myrtle Beach championship public golf course.

With the construction of two new sets of tees, it makes Eagle Nest the 3rd longest golf course in America at 8,168 yards, and one of the shortest at 3,800 yards makes this gem the most playable course in the Carolina’s.
